Well, Roda, how are you making out with the bottle trick?
Well, I've upset the top bottle three times already.
I think I've learned how to put it back.
Well, let's move in the right direction.
I've got them balanced for you with the dollar bill between them.
Now, you show me.
All right, here we go.
But first, Roda, how did you try to remove the dollar bill?
Well, I just grabbed the long end and tried to pull it out from between the bottles.
But the top bottle always came with it.
Yes, that was a trouble.
No, the trouble was that you didn't use the right system.
Now, watch carefully and I'll show you.
First, you take the long end of the dollar bill and draw it tightly, but carefully.
Well, I was trying to pull it from between the bottles.
That's right.
Just hold it extended with one hand.
And then what?
Raise the other hand above the dollar bill and hold the hand sideways like this.
I see, but now what?
I'm going to drive my hand straight downward when I say three.
So, you'll strike the center of the dollar bill, huh?
Correct.
Now, watch.
One, two, and three.
Well, how you snap the bill right from between the bottles?
The bottles are standing exactly the way Roda affects them.
The top bottle didn't even move.
And that's how the trick is done.
Just draw the dollar bill tight, hit it in the middle, and out it top.
